Qi2 25W wireless charging is coming to iPhones and 'major Android smartphones'

The newest version of the Qi2 wireless standard is coming to iPhones and some Android handsets. It has also received a snappy, new branding of Qi2 25W, denoting the wireless charging speed, which is miles better than the previous name of Qi2.2. The big hook here is right in the name. Qi2 25W provides up to 25 watts of power delivery to compatible products, which is a 66 percent increase over the pre-existing Qi2 platform. Microsoft fixes bug behind incorrect Windows Firewall errors

Microsoft has resolved a known issue that triggers invalid Windows Firewall errors after rebooting Windows 11 24H2 systems with the June 2025 preview update installed. The bug has been fixed in the KB5062660 preview cumulative update for Windows 11 24H2, released on Tuesday, with the fix to be made generally available to all users who will install the August Patch Tuesday updates. Amazon to buy AI company Bee that makes wearable listening device

Amazon plans to acquire wearables startup Bee AI, the company confirmed, in the latest example of tech giants doubling down on generative artificial intelligence. Bee, based in San Francisco, makes a $49.99 wristband that appears similar to a Fitbit smartwatch. The device is equipped with AI and microphones that can listen to and analyze conversations to provide summaries, to-do lists and reminders for everyday tasks. Lucid owners will get full access to Tesla’s Supercharger network on July 31

Lucid EV owners will soon have full access to Tesla’s Supercharger network, which is something that's been in the works since 2023. This goes live on July 31, allowing folks to juice up at more than 12,000 Supercharger stations throughout North America. Some of the company's vehicles can already use these charging stations, with the Gravity SUV gaining access earlier this year. That leaves the Air line of luxury EV sedans.
